#4e6a58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e6a58 is composed of 30.6% red, 41.6%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 17%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 141.4 degrees, a saturation of 15.2% and a lightness of 36.1%. #4e6a58 color hex could be obtained by blending #9cd4b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#4e6a58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4e6a58 has RGB values of R:78, G:106,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 5139032.

Shades and Tints of #4e6a58
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030404 is the darkest color, while #f8fa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4e6a58
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#55635a is the less saturated color, while #00b842 is the most saturated one.
